| Just got this off a Siemens page: Problem Unable to connect to a Hicom 100 E system using Assistant L via ISDN. The option ISDN under Connection is greyed-out in the Transfer object. HiPath 3000 Manager E can be used to connect via ISDN using the same ISDN controller (ISDN "Modem"). Cause Assistant L only supports the CAPI 1.1 (Common ISDN API) standard. CAPI 1.1 was originally designed for the German ISDN network (1TR6). Because of this only ISDN controllers manufactured in Germany supported the CAPI 1.1 standard. By the time the UK market started using ISDN the CAPI 2.0 standard was out so most British ISDN controllers only adopted this standard. HiPath 3000 Manager E only supports the CAPI 2.0 standard. Most modern PCI and PCMCIA ISDN cards only support the CAPI 2.0 standard. Solution The original German AVM and Teles cards supported CAPI 1.1 and also CAPI 2.0 so they would work with Assistant L and HiPath 3000 Manager E. If you can obtain one of these cards this is the ideal solution. You may have to check whether the current Windows XP driver still supports the dual CAPI mode as even Germany have now switched to CAPI 2.0. If this is the case the manufacturer may have an old Windows 95 or Windows 98 driver that supports the dual CAPI mode, if this is the case you will obviously need a Windows 95 or Windows 98 PC for use with Assistant L or a dual boot PC.
